The benefits which Englishmen have obtained

MOCK MARQUIS.

WIFE'S STATEMENT.

But

The Berlin correspondent of the London Daily Telegraph wrote last month:

There is really something quite herois and even noble in the courageous constancy with which Madame Belo Klimm has looked the facte to her husband, the mook marquis, for worse of her situation in the face and decided to facta as for better, At her behest her solicitor bas distributed among the Berlin papers a com munication to the following effect:

client is anxious to make it known that she sincerely loves her husband merely as such, that is to say, as an individual, and will there- fere hold to him ander all circumstances, oven though, which the hopes will not be the case, the allegations respecting him, his past life, his illegal use of a title, and everything connected with it should prove to ithout any kind of ne to be true. For she con. treated the marriage

terior motive, for neither fortune nor name, title love for her husband. It is true that she has

It is to be presumed that the "marquise" of yesterday has taken this step with hor вуш open, and that she will not be surprised to hear

that her

wealthy relatives have decided to have nothing more to do with her

When the cap- tivating and alusive Klimm has suttled his soconate with the police of half the States in Europe it is to be hoped that he will apply his undebted talents to rewarding this woman, who, greatly forgiving, refuses to abandon him, though the world's Fress is ringing with his impostares, and for his sake he turned her back on fortune, family, and friends.
